Today I bring you an application made by a colleague from gambas-es.org forum, V3ctor, who has made a program that can be used to keep score during the game of a table tennis (or ping-pong) match and wants to share it with the free software community.
It arose from the need to have customized PC software, since I could not find any software (neither proprietary nor free) that would perform the functions of scoreboard or scoreboard for this game. The project website is http://tanteador-tenis-de-mesa.blogspot.com.es/, where you can find more information about the project (manuals, video tutorials, news about new versions, etc.)
It should be noted that it is his first programming project, and it clearly shows that anyone, with dedication and desire to improve and learn, can create their own programs and utilities, using a language such as Prawns3.
